Abstract

The invention provides a kind of refrigerator drawer, it comprises the drawer body being provided with accommodation space and the pallet component be contained in above accommodation space.The pallet that this pallet component comprises travelling carriage and is slidably matched with described travelling carriage.The rectangular frame shaped design of described travelling carriage, and can relatively slide along drawer body pull direction by drawer body.Described pallet is at the square upward sliding perpendicular to drawer body pull direction.Refrigerator drawer inner space utilization rate of the present invention is higher and easy to use.

Refrigerator drawer
Technical field
The present invention relates to a kind of refrigerator drawer, particularly relate to the refrigerator drawer that a kind of accommodated inside space can make full use of.
Background technology
Refrigerator keeps the container of constant low temperature cold conditions to become one of essential household electrical appliance of Modern Family as a kind of food or other article of making.Wherein refrigerator generally includes the refrigerating chamber and refrigerating chamber that are separated setting up and down, for depositing the article that need preserve at different temperatures respectively.The conveniently placement of part objects, refrigerating chamber and refrigerating chamber can be provided with drawer usually.Accommodation space in order to storing articles in this drawer is set in certain altitude usually to adapt to the height requirement of all kinds of article that can deposit, and along with the increase of refrigerator volume, the degree of depth of accommodation space also arranges more and more darker, article stacking can only be placed when needing placing articles more, causing user to take inconvenience thus; If only place monolayer article simultaneously, then often cause the waste of the superjacent air space of drawer accommodation space, this kind of refrigerator drawer can not be fully used.
Therefore, be necessary to provide a kind of refrigerator drawer of improvement to solve the problem.
Summary of the invention
The object of the present invention is to provide a kind of accommodated inside space can make full use of and refrigerator drawer easy to use.
For achieving the above object, the invention provides a kind of refrigerator drawer, comprising: drawer body, described drawer body is provided with accommodation space; Pallet component, described pallet component is contained in above accommodation space; This pallet component comprises: travelling carriage, the design of described travelling carriage rectangular frame shaped, and is set to relative drawer body and slides along drawer body pull direction; And pallet, described pallet and travelling carriage are slidably matched on the direction perpendicular to drawer body pull direction.
As a further improvement on the present invention, under the state that refrigerator drawer is closed, described pallet becomes upper and lower stacked shape with drawer body; Under the state that refrigerator drawer is opened, described pallet at the square upward sliding perpendicular to drawer body pull direction, and can stretch out accommodation space.
As a further improvement on the present invention, described travelling carriage comprises the front beam and rear cross beam and two curb girders being connected front beam and rear cross beam two ends that are oppositely arranged, described refrigerator drawer comprises the pallet orbit determination that cooperatively interacts and pallet moves rail, described pallet orbit determination is arranged on described front beam and rear cross beam, and described pallet moves rail and is fixed on pallet.
As a further improvement on the present invention, described pallet orbit determination is be separately positioned on the chute on described front beam and rear cross beam, and it is be fixed on the slide block coordinated below pallet and with slide that described pallet moves rail.
As a further improvement on the present invention, two pallets that the direction that described pallet component is included in perpendicular to drawer body pull direction is arranged side by side; Described refrigerator drawer comprises and moves rail with pallet orbit determination described in two corresponding two groups of configuring of pallet and pallet.
As a further improvement on the present invention, on the direction perpendicular to drawer body pull direction, pallet orbit determination in pallet slide rail described in two groups is connected design, and on the direction perpendicular to drawer body pull direction, the pallet in two groups of pallet slide rails moves rail and all can two pallet orbit determination after connection be slided.
As a further improvement on the present invention, described slide block is arranged on the position of each pallet near adjacent trays, described refrigerator drawer also comprises and is arranged on the locating part of described chute near the end of described curb girder, and what described locating part limited described pallet is displaced sideways displacement.
As a further improvement on the present invention, described refrigerator drawer also comprises the playback mechanism be arranged on described front beam and/or rear cross beam, and described playback mechanism is for location during two pallet playback.
As a further improvement on the present invention, described slide block is provided with the roller matched with chute; On the direction perpendicular to drawer body pull direction, described playback organization establishes is between two groups of pallet orbit determination, and the two pairs of claws be provided with in both sides and the draw-in groove be formed between often pair of claw.
As a further improvement on the present invention, described playback mechanism is magnetic element, and described pallet or pallet move setting element rail being provided with and attracting with this magnetic element to locate.
As a further improvement on the present invention, described pallet orbit determination and pallet move rail composition secondary slide rail or three grades of slide rails.
As a further improvement on the present invention, described pallet comprises pallet support body and is arranged at the tray main body on pallet support body, and the rectangular frame shaped design of described pallet support body, described pallet moves rail and is fixed on below pallet support body.
As a further improvement on the present invention, described refrigerator drawer also comprises drawer sliding rail and assembly slide rail, described drawer sliding rail is fixedly connected with drawer body and a refrigerator inwall, and described assembly slide rail is fixed on described travelling carriage, and drives travelling carriage to move along drawer body pull direction.
As a further improvement on the present invention, described drawer sliding rail comprises the drawer orbit determination that cooperatively interacts and drawer moves rail, and wherein drawer orbit determination is arranged on refrigerator inwall, and drawer moves rail and is fixed on drawer body; The assembly orbit determination that described assembly slide rail cooperatively interacts and assembly move rail, and described assembly orbit determination and described drawer move rail and fix, and assembly moves rail and is fixed on travelling carriage.
As a further improvement on the present invention, described assembly slide rail comprise cooperatively interact slide assembly orbit determination and assembly move rail, described assembly orbit determination is fixed on refrigerator inwall, and described assembly moves rail and is fixed on travelling carriage.
As a further improvement on the present invention, described drawer body comprises and is formed in antetheca around accommodation space, rear wall and two side, described assembly slide rail comprise cooperatively interact slide assembly orbit determination and assembly move rail, described assembly orbit determination is fixed on the two side of drawer body, and described assembly moves rail and is fixed on travelling carriage.
The invention has the beneficial effects as follows: refrigerator drawer of the present invention, by arranging pallet component in drawer body, can make full use of space often idle above the accommodation space of drawer body, improve the space availability ratio of refrigerator drawer; In addition, this pallet component is set to comprise can the travelling carriage that slides along drawer body pull direction of drawer body and the pallet that is slidably matched along vertical drawer body pull direction with described travelling carriage relatively, can user friendlyly apply thus, namely, when the article deposited in the drawer body that only needs to take, hollow type travelling carriage can be return along drawer body closing direction after refrigerator drawer is opened; When user needs to take the article in pallet and drawer body simultaneously, after refrigerator drawer of the present invention is opened, also the article in tray combination can first be taken out, and then tray combination is slided along vertical drawer body pull direction, expose the accommodation space of drawer body, and then take out the article in accommodation space; And pallet component only moves linearly in the horizontal direction in the present invention, thus it is less to take up room time mobile, and then can by must be larger in order to the spatial placement of placing articles in pallet component, not only handled easily and also pallet component utilization rate higher.

Detailed description of the invention
Describe the present invention below with reference to each embodiment shown in the drawings.But these embodiments do not limit the present invention, the structure that those of ordinary skill in the art makes according to these embodiments, method or conversion functionally are all included in protection scope of the present invention.
Please refer to Fig. 1 to the first better embodiment that Figure 7 shows that refrigerator drawer 100 of the present invention.Refrigerator drawer 100 of the present invention can be arranged in the refrigerating chamber of refrigerator (not shown), also can be arranged in the refrigerating chamber of refrigerator.Described refrigerator drawer 100 comprises drawer body 1, be contained in the pallet component 2 of drawer body 1 inside front, be fixedly connected with drawer body 1 and with the drawer sliding rail 3 of refrigerator inwall (not shown) and the assembly slide rail 4 that fixes with pallet component 2.The pallet 22 that this pallet component 2 comprises travelling carriage 21 and is slidably matched with described travelling carriage 21.Described travelling carriage 21 can slide along drawer body 1 pull direction by drawer body 1 relatively.Described pallet 22 is at the square upward sliding perpendicular to drawer body 1 pull direction.Described refrigerator drawer 100 also comprises the pallet slide rail 5 be connected between described travelling carriage 21 and pallet 22, and described pallet slide rail 5 is displaced sideways in order to drive pallet 22.The described side be vertical with drawer body 1 pull direction that is displaced sideways moves up.
Please refer to shown in Fig. 2 to Fig. 5, described drawer body 1 be provided with diapire 11, before and after diapire 11 side respectively to the antetheca 12 of upper extension and rear wall 13, from diapire 11 both sides respectively to two sidewalls 14 of upper extension and the accommodation space 15 that is formed between described diapire 11, antetheca 12, rear wall 13 and two side 14.Two described sidewalls 14 connect antetheca 12 and rear wall 13 both side edges.Described accommodation space 15 is in order to deposit all kinds of article (not shown) according to need.The barrier 142 that the supporting walls 141 be outwards bent to form and self-supporting wall 141 outer rim upwards extend to form is respectively equipped with above two described sidewalls 14.Described rear wall 13 top flushes with surface, described supporting walls 141 place.Described antetheca 12 top flushes with described barrier 142 top.Described pallet component 2 is housed in above described accommodation space 15, and on the upside of supporting walls 141, barrier 142 and antetheca 12 between; And because described rear wall 13 top flushes with surface, described supporting walls 141 place, namely arrange lower than described pallet component 2, thus described pallet component 2 can move backward and expose described accommodation space 15.
Shown in composition graphs 1 to Fig. 4, described drawer sliding rail 3 comprises the drawer orbit determination 31 that is mutually slidably matched and drawer moves rail 32.Described drawer orbit determination 31 is fixedly installed on refrigerator inwall, and described drawer moves rail 32 and is fixed on drawer body 1 outer wall.In the present embodiment, described drawer moves rail 32 and is fixed on outside described sidewall 14, and is positioned at below described supporting walls 141.Drawer sliding rail 3 described in present embodiment is three grades of slide rails, thus described drawer moves rail 32 includes middle rail (non-label) and outer rail (non-label), and described outer rail is fixed on outside described sidewall 14.Described supporting walls 141 is provided with some perforation 1411 run through up and down.
Described assembly slide rail 4 moves along drawer body 1 pull direction in order to drive pallet component 2 entirety, and comprise cooperatively interact slide assembly orbit determination 41 and assembly move rail 42.In the present embodiment, described assembly orbit determination 41 is arranged at described drawer and moves on rail 32.Described assembly moves rail 42 and is fixed on pallet component 2.Described assembly slide rail 4 is also three grades of slide rails, described assembly move rail 42 comprise be slidably matched with assembly orbit determination 41 in rail 421 and the outer rail 422 that is slidably matched with middle rail 421.Certainly, described assembly slide rail 4 also can be secondary slide rail, and namely assembly moves rail 42 and is only the described outer rail 422 slided that to match with assembly orbit determination 41.Described pallet component 2 fixes with outer rail 422.Thus, during the article that user (not shown) deposits in need to take respectively drawer body 1 and pallet component 2, only need after refrigerator drawer 100 be opened, by pallet component 2 along the direction push-and-pull of drawer body 1 pull; And assembly orbit determination 41 is arranged on drawer to be moved on rail 32, the integrality of drawer body 1 can be ensured, and effectively utilizing existing mould (not shown) to manufacture drawer body 1, the improvement expenses of minimizing mould, is ensureing the basis that refrigerator drawer 100 effectively utilizes to reduce production cost and convenient installation.
Really, described assembly orbit determination 41 also can be selected to be fixed on refrigerator inwall or to be fixed on two sidewalls 14 of drawer body 1, the object of equally also attainable cost invention.
Described drawer moves rail 32 and assembly orbit determination 41 lays respectively at the upper and lower of the supporting walls 141 of drawer body 1.Described refrigerator drawer 100 comprises and is fixedly connected with the fixture that described drawer moves rail 32 and assembly orbit determination 41.Described fixture comprises the locating shaft 411 being arranged on described drawer and moving the retainer 3211 on rail 32 and be arranged on described assembly orbit determination 41.Described locating shaft 411 is located with described retainer 3211 phase clasp.Described drawer moves rail 32 and is provided with the roof 321 be positioned at below described support arm 141, and the roof 321 that described retainer 3211 moves rail 32 from described drawer is upwards bent to form, and is upward through the perforation 1411 on described supporting walls 141.
Described retainer 3211 is provided with the forearm 3212, the postbrachium 3213 that are oppositely arranged along drawer body 1 pull direction and is formed between forearm 3212 and postbrachium 3213 to accommodate the accepting groove 3214 of described locating shaft 411.Wherein a retainer 3211 is also provided with the catch 3215 extended towards postbrachium 3213 direction from forearm 3212.Described catch 3215 part overlaid is above described accepting groove 3214.Described postbrachium 3213 is provided with guiding face 3216 towards the side of described accepting groove 3214, to slip in accepting groove 3214 in order to guide locating shaft 411.The lateral wall that described locating shaft 411 is arranged on described assembly orbit determination 41 stretches out.As can be seen here, only need described assembly orbit determination 41 to move on rail 32 at drawer to promote along drawer body 1 pull direction by both location or disengagings mutually, namely conveniently to carry out installing and dismantling.
In addition, shown in composition graphs 1 to Fig. 6, described assembly orbit determination 41 one end is provided with follower 43.Assembly move rail 42 be in initial position time, described follower 43 and assembly move rail 42 interference and coordinate, thus drive assembly move rail 42 movement jointly.
Described follower 43 is arranged on the forward position place of assembly orbit determination 41, and is provided with the support portion 431 extended straight up and the cantilever 432 moving the extension of rail 42 direction above described support portion 431 towards assembly.The inwall that described assembly moves outer rail 422 in rail 42 supports cantilever 432 downwards in initial position, thus supports location with described cantilever about 432.Described cantilever 432 is provided with the reinforcement projection 4321 of upwards projection, and described reinforcement projection 4321 offsets in order to the inwall moving rail 42 with assembly, thus can move the initial alignment relation between rail 42 and assembly orbit determination 41 by stiffener assembly further.In addition, described reinforcement projection 4321 is provided with the guiding face 4322 tilting to extend, and described guiding face 4322 moves rail 42 in order to arrangement for guiding and playbacks.
By the setting of this kind of follower 43, drawer body 1 and pallet component 2 can be made to pull out simultaneously, facilitate user's taking to storing articles on pallet component 2, after on pallet component 2, article are taken, pallet component 2 is only needed to push back, make assembly move rail 42 to depart from and the interference of follower 43, drawer body 1 inner space can be exposed and the article of taking in drawer body 1.
Shown in composition graphs 2 to Fig. 7, described travelling carriage 21 moves rail 32 with assembly and fixes, thus can relatively slide along drawer body 1 pull direction by drawer body 1.Described pallet 22 is provided with host cavity 221 in order to placing articles and the base plate 222 that is positioned at bottom host cavity 221, described base plate 222 is arranged higher than rear wall 13 top of drawer body 1, thus can for pallet component 2 backward movement exceed the rear wall 13 of drawer body 1, thus fully expose the accommodation space 15 of drawer body 1, and then the article facilitating user to take in accommodation space 15.
Wherein, the design of described travelling carriage 21 rectangular frame shaped, and comprise the front beam 211, the rear cross beam 212 that are oppositely arranged and connect two curb girders 213 at front beam 211 and rear cross beam 212 two ends.Two described curb girders 213 are respectively equipped with open resettlement section 2131 downwards.Described resettlement section 2131 extends along drawer body 1 pull direction and runs through described curb girder 213.The described assembly outer rail 422 moved in rail 42 is fixed in described resettlement section 2131.
Shown in composition graphs 1 to Fig. 7, in the present embodiment, described pallet 22 is set to be slidably matched on the direction perpendicular to drawer body 1 pull direction with described travelling carriage 21, thus in order to hide or to expose the accommodation space 15 of drawer body 1.Described pallet slide rail 5 comprises the pallet orbit determination 51 that cooperatively interacts and pallet moves rail 52.Described pallet orbit determination 51 is arranged on described travelling carriage 21.Described pallet moves rail 52 and fixes with pallet 22.The base plate 222 of described pallet 22 is arranged higher than at least one sidewall 14 of drawer body 1, in the present embodiment for arranging higher than two sidewalls 14 of drawer body 1, stacked shape upper and lower with drawer body 1 one-tenth under the state that described pallet 22 is closed at refrigerator drawer 100; Under the state that refrigerator drawer 100 is opened, accommodation space 15 can be exceeded at the square upward sliding perpendicular to drawer body 1 pull direction, thus with drawer body 1 in misplacing shape.
In the present embodiment, described pallet orbit determination 51 is for being separately positioned on inside described front beam 211 and rear cross beam 212 and the relative chute of opening.Described chute 51 extends on the direction vertical with drawer body 1 pull direction.Described pallet moves rail 52 for being fixed on below pallet 22 and the slide block be slidably matched with chute 51, and described slide block 52 is provided with the roller 521 matched with chute 51.Described roller 521 is made up of plastics or elastomeric material.The roller 521 be wherein made up of elastomeric material effectively can reduce the noise produced when slide block 52 slides in chute 51.
In the present embodiment, described pallet component 2 comprises two described pallets 22, and described refrigerator drawer 100 correspondence is provided with pallet slide rail 5 described in two groups.On the direction perpendicular to drawer body pull direction, be also provided with playback mechanism 6 between two groups of pallet slide rails 5, described playback mechanism 6 locates with when playbacking for two pallets 22.In pallet slide rail 5 described in these two groups, the pallet orbit determination 51 of corresponding two pallets 22 is and above-mentioned chute 51 is divided into two chutes 51 in left and right on the direction perpendicular to drawer body pull direction respectively.
Slide block 52 described in each is arranged on each pallet 22 near the position of adjacent trays 22, that is when pallet 22 closes, described slide block 52 is arranged on described pallet 22 one end away from the described sidewall 14 be adjacent, thus on the direction in vertical drawer body 1 pull direction, two described pallets 22 can deviate from slip in opposite directions or mutually.In the present embodiment, described playback mechanism 6 is arranged on described front beam 211 and/or rear cross beam 212, and described in two groups, the left and right used as pallet orbit determination 51 between chute 51, and the development length of isolated two chutes 51 is equal; As can be seen here, in the present embodiment, two described pallet orbit determination 51 intervals are arranged, thus two pallets 22 carry out moving and non-interference respectively.Described playback mechanism 6 is provided with at both sides upper and lower and be oppositely arranged respectively two pairs of claws 61 and being formed between often pair of claw 61 to hold the draw-in groove 62 of roller 521.Certainly, described slide block 52 also can not arrange roller 521 and directly match with chute 51 and draw-in groove 62.The elastomeric material that described playback mechanism 6 maybe can reduce noise by plastics is made.Certainly, described playback mechanism 6 also can be set to the magnetic element (not shown) be fixed on described front beam 211 and/or rear cross beam 212, such as magnet, described pallet 22 or pallet move corresponding setting and this magnetic element on rail 52 and attract the setting element (not shown) of locating, and equally also can reach the effect of location when pallet 22 is playbacked.
In the present embodiment, two described pallet 22 sizes are identical, and two groups of chute 51 sizes in two groups of pallet slide rails 5 are identical; Certainly, two described pallets 22 also can be set to not of uniform size, and corresponding two groups of pallet slide rails 5 are also set to not of uniform size.
In addition, shown in composition graphs 2 to Fig. 5, in the present embodiment, described travelling carriage 21 is also provided with and is arranged on the locating part 7 of described chute 51 near adjacent curb girder 213 one end, shift out chute 51 laterally for the described slide block 52 of restriction, what namely also can limit pallet 22 is displaced sideways displacement.Described locating part 7 is provided with and coordinates spacing stopper slot 71 with slide block 52, and described stopper slot 71 is arranged towards slide block 52 direction opening.
Shown in composition graphs 1 to Fig. 7, in the present embodiment, described pallet 22 comprises pallet support body 23 and the tray main body 24 be positioned on described pallet support body 23.The rectangular frame shaped design of described pallet support body 23, described slide block 52 is fixed on the downside of described pallet support body 23.Described tray main body 24 is positioned at inside described pallet support body 23, and is provided with the described host cavity 221 in order to placing articles.As can be seen here, in present embodiment, described tray main body 24 can be horizontally slipped by being slidably matched of chute 51 that slide block 52 fixing on pallet support body 23 and travelling carriage 21 are arranged.Really, described pallet support body 23 and tray main body 24 also can be unitary design, namely also can be regarded as, described pallet 22 only comprises described tray main body 24, and described slide block 52 is fixed on the downside of described tray main body 51, thus described tray main body 24 can directly be moved by slide block 52 and move in chute 51.
To sum up, composition graphs 1 to Fig. 7 is known, and in use, the article can first taken in pallet component 2 after refrigerator drawer 100 is opened, then return pallet component 2 along drawer body 1 closing direction refrigerator drawer 100 of the present invention; In addition, after refrigerator drawer 100 of the present invention is opened, and after first taking out the article in pallet 22, also direction pallet 22 can opened along vertical drawer body 1 or close is to two Slideslips, pallet 22 is made to shift out drawer body 1 to two side portions, namely along the vertical direction with drawer body 1 in misplacing shape, thus the accommodation space 15 of drawer body 1 can be exposed significantly, and then take out the article in accommodation space 15; After article have been taken, by the pallet 22 that slips off to both sides to middle slip, until slide block 52 inside end holds in playback mechanism 6, now refrigerator drawer 100 entirety can be retracted into refrigerator inside.
